Default Broke 80e

After getting the 80e swap done, with other problems got the truck moving on friday. After meeting with the tuner sunday morning lost 3rd gear in drive as well as reverse completely. The manual ranges will still hold first second and third. Just no gears in drive except fourth.

Trans is around a 95ish. Older case.

Builder forgot a filter, so it ran probly a good minute with no fluid flow, before the problem was found and fixed. At idle of course.

In drive, each gear will barely pull, except fourth which still hold, feels fine.

The manual ranges work as supposed to.

TC still locks up good as commanded.

This is on a vac modded Valve body. Seems WAY to aggresive, i thought a bit more could be tuned out but it was chirping the tires at aroun 80 MPH.

Im 250 miles from home, Do i drive it?

Similar symptoms in my 60e was a input sprag IIRC.....

Fluid still looks good.
